The Myth of the Small Goldfish Bowl
Before diving into the math, it is vital to expose the most destructive misconception in the fish-keeping hobby: the "bowl."
Goldfish do not stop growing since their tank is small. Instead, a limited environment causes a harsh physiological response called stunting. While the fish tank size calculator's external development might appear to slow down, its internal organs continue to grow at a regular rate. This leads to serious defects, immense suffering, organ failure, and a drastically reduced lifespan.
Correctly taken care of, a goldfish can live for 10 to 15 years-- and sometimes even longer-- maturing to a foot long depending on the variety.
Why Goldfish Need So Much Water
Goldfish need large volumes of water for three main reasons:
- Waste Production: Unlike lots of tropical fish, goldfish do not have a stomach. Food travels through their digestive tracts rapidly, implying they produce an enormous quantity of solid waste. In addition, they excrete a high volume of ammonia directly through their gills.
- Oxygen Demand: Goldfish flourish in cool, well-oxygenated water. Bigger bodies of water hold liquified oxygen more stably than small volumes.
- Swimming Space: Goldfish are active swimmers and foragers. They require physical space to stretch their fins and browse their environment without stress.
Goldfish Tank Size Calculator: The Golden Rules
Aquarists often debate the specific gallons-per-Fish Stock Calculator formula, but the general agreement depends on 2 main aspects: fish type and development possible.
1. Single-Tail Goldfish (Common, Comet, Shubunkin)
Single-tail goldfish are streamlined, quick swimmers that can reach lengths of 10 to 14 inches. Because of their size and activity level, they are basically inadequate for standard indoor fish tanks and are normally best kept in large ponds.
- Minimum Tank Size for One: 75 gallons
- Include per extra fish: 50 gallons
2. Fancy Goldfish (Oranda, Fantail, Ryukin, Ranchu, Black Moor)
Fancy goldfish have egg-shaped bodies, double tails, and typically cranial growths (wen) or delicate eyes. While they are slower swimmers and do not reach the huge lengths Weight Of Aquarium Calculator single-tails, they are still heavy waste producers.
- Minimum Tank Size for One: 20 to 30 gallons
- Include per extra fish: 10 to 20 gallons
Goldfish Tank Size Quick-Reference Table
To assist picture these requirements, refer to the following guide when planning a setup:
| Goldfish Variety | Body Type | Minimum Size (1 Fish) | Minimum Size (2 Fish) | Recommended Filtration Type |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Comet/ Common | Structured/ Single-tail | 75 Gallons | 125 Gallons | Durable Canister + Sponge |
| Shubunkin | Structured/ Single-tail | 75 Gallons | 125 Gallons | Heavy-duty Canister + Sponge |
| Fantail | Egg-shaped/ Double-tail | 20-- 30 Gallons | 40-- 50 Gallons | Large Hang-On-Back or Canister |
| Oranda | Egg-shaped/ Double-tail | 30 Gallons | 50 Gallons | Large Hang-On-Back or Canister |
| Ryukin | Deep-bodied/ Double-tail | 30 Gallons | 50 Gallons | Large Hang-On-Back or Canister |
| Ranchu/ Lionhead | Rounded/ Finless back | 30 Gallons | 50 Gallons | Gentle Flow, High Volume Filtration |
Elements Beyond Volume: Tank Shape Matters
When utilizing a goldfish tank size calculator, water volume is only part of the equation. Tank dimensions are similarly essential.
- Area: Goldfish require a high surface-to-volume ratio to facilitate gas exchange (oxygen entering the water, carbon dioxide leaving). Long, rectangular tanks are far exceptional to tall, narrow, or cylindrical tanks.
- Footprint: Because goldfish invest the majority of their time foraging at the bottom of the tank, a large and long floor strategy provides more usable home than vertical height.
Vital Equipment to Support the Volume
A large tank is only reliable when matched with appropriate life-support systems. Because goldfish create such a heavy biological load, aquarists should purchase robust devices:
- Filtration: The rule of thumb for goldfish filtering is to purchase a filter ranked for two times the size of the actual tank. If handling a 40-gallon expensive goldfish tank, utilize a filter ranked for at least 80 gallons. Canister filters and big internal sponge filters are leading options.
- Water Agitation: Water pumps, air stones, and powerheads help keep high oxygen saturation levels, which goldfish frantically need.
- Water Testing Kits: Because goldfish produce ammonia and nitrite quickly, a liquid-based master test kit is mandatory to keep an eye on water parameters.
- Reputable Substrate or Bare Bottom: Many goldfish keepers choose a "bare bottom" Tank Stocking Calculator to make vacuuming up waste easier, though great sand is safe if owners desire a more natural look (avoid gravel, which goldfish can inadvertently swallow and choke on).
Maintenance: The Ultimate Key to Success
Even with a mathematically best tank size, goldfish require routine maintenance to thrive. Water volume dilutes waste, however it does not remove it entirely.

- Weekly Water Changes: Plan to alter 30% to 50% of the Aquarium Pump Size Calculator water every week.
- Waste Removal: Use a gravel vacuum or siphon to clean the substrate of remaining food and feces throughout every water modification.
- Filter Maintenance: Rinse filter media in old tank water (never tap water, which eliminates advantageous germs) when a month to guarantee optimal water flow.
